摘要
In this paper, the compound sols of TiO2/ZnO and Ag+ doped TiO2/ZnO are used to treat cotton fabrics in order to endue antibacterial property to the fabrics. The antibacterial effects of the sol-treated fabrics are investigated by analyzing factors, such as ratio of TiO2/ZnO, concentration of the sol and quantity of Ag+ that doped. By comparison, the compound sol of TiO2/ZnO provide much better antibacterial effect than either TiO2 or ZnO sol, especially when the sol of TiO2/ZnO is doped with Ag+ the antibacterial effect improves evidently. And the treated sample showes a good antibacterial property even in the dark condition although it tend to be affected by the ambient lightillumination.
